Superpowers is an open-source agentic skills framework by Jesse Vincent (obra) that enforces a structured 7-stage software development methodology for coding agents. Instead of having Claude or Codex immediately start writing code, Superpowers makes the agent pause, brainstorm, create git worktrees, plan bite-sized 2-5 minute tasks, dispatch sub-agents, enforce TDD, do code review, and then handle branch completion — all as a coherent orchestrated workflow. The seven stages are: Brainstorming (iterative requirement refinement), Git Worktrees (isolated dev environments per feature), Planning (task decomposition), Subagent Development (parallel task execution with review cycles), TDD (red-green-refactor enforcement), Code Review (spec validation), and Branch Completion (merge decisions and cleanup). It works across Claude Code, OpenAI Codex, Cursor, GitHub Copilot CLI, and Gemini CLI. Released under MIT, Superpowers trended on GitHub with 1,683 stars in a single day — unusually high for a methodology-first tool. It hits a real pain point: agents are often good at writing individual functions but terrible at sustained, coherent feature development. This framework is explicitly designed to fill that gap.

Weave 1.0 is a production-ready LLM observability and evaluation platform from Weights & Biases, offering distributed tracing, dataset management, and automated evaluations for AI applications. It integrates natively with OpenAI, Anthropic, and LangChain, requiring minimal instrumentation to get traces flowing. The 1.0 release signals a stable API after a period of public beta, making it a credible option for teams running LLM workloads in production.

“The primitive here is structured trace collection with an opinion about eval pipelines — and W&B actually earns that framing. You drop `import weave` and decorate functions with `@weave.op()`, and spans start flowing without a six-env-var ceremony. The DX bet is that minimal instrumentation surface should cover 80% of real workloads, and for OpenAI and Anthropic auto-patching, it does. The weekend alternative — rolling your own with LangSmith or a custom OTEL exporter — is genuinely more work, especially when you factor in the evaluation harness. The specific decision that ships it: the eval dataset management is first-class, not bolted on, which is the part every homegrown solution skips.”

“Category is LLM observability, direct competitors are LangSmith and Arize Phoenix, and Weave wins on one specific axis: W&B's existing user base already trusts it with experiment tracking, so the expand motion is real rather than theoretical. Where it breaks is at the evaluation layer for teams with complex, multi-turn agent workflows — the automated evals are solid for single-call pipelines but get noisy fast when traces are deeply nested and non-deterministic. What kills this in 12 months isn't a competitor, it's OpenAI shipping native trace dashboards that are good enough for 60% of use cases — W&B survives only if they stay meaningfully ahead on the eval/dataset flywheel, which their ML background actually positions them to do.”

“The job-to-be-done is narrowly stated and correctly so: understand what your LLM application is doing in production and evaluate whether it's doing it well. The onboarding survives the 2-minute test for teams already on W&B — the auto-integrations with OpenAI and Anthropic mean traces appear before you've customized anything, which is exactly the right place to put complexity. The gap that keeps this from a higher score is that the evaluation workflow still requires meaningful setup time to define scoring functions and curate datasets, meaning users who just want 'is my RAG pipeline regressing' will hit a configuration wall before they get an answer — the product has a strong opinion about tracing and a weaker one about eval scaffolding.”
